The peptide therapeutics market size is forecast to increase by USD 17.85 billion, at a CAGR of 10.03% between 2023 and 2028. The market landscape is shaped by several influential factors: the rising prevalence of infectious diseases, favorable reimbursement policies, and the development of drugs with extended half-lives. These elements collectively drive market dynamics by addressing critical healthcare needs, ensuring cost-effective treatment options, and enhancing therapeutic efficacy through prolonged drug action. The parenteral segment is estimated to witness significant growth during the forecast period. Peptide therapeutics have gained significant attention in the healthcare industry due to their potential in treating various chronic diseases, including cancer, metabolic disorders, hormonal therapy for diabetes and obesity, osteoarthritis, and osteoporosis. The oral delivery of peptide-based therapeutics remains a challenge due to their instability and degradation in the gastrointestinal tract. Consequently, the parenteral route, which involves administering drugs through injectable routes, has emerged as the most popular route of administration for peptide therapeutics.

The market is a significant sector in the healthcare industry, driven by the discovery and development of novel peptide-based drugs. These therapeutics are derived from natural proteins and play a crucial role in treating various diseases and conditions. The market is characterized by the presence of numerous players engaged in research and development, production, and distribution of peptide therapeutics. Peptide therapeutics offer several advantages over small molecule drugs, including high specificity, low toxicity, and the ability to mimic the action of natural proteins.
